Kāśīmr̥ta Mokṣa Nirṇaya

EAP1023/15/6

This describes how a person who dies in Kāśī achieves instant liberation. The author is Sureśvarācharya, the manuscript is dated 1933 Vikram Saṃvat/1876 ce.

Saṅkalpa Śrāddha Vidhi

EAP1023/15/4

A manual for the performance of the śrāddha ceremony for ancestors without ‘piṇḍa’ (rice balls)

Lakṣavarttī Māhātmya

EAP1023/15/3

This tells the story underlying the Lakṣavarttī ritual which women perform by lighting wicks for 1,00,000 lamps.
